19年5月7日此blog网站上线,到今天刚好一年,五一期间花了一周从0基础到上架一款app,就当作给blog庆生了。
先放上app地址: https://apps.apple.com/us/app/calculator-omega/id1511393542
这一个计算器app,写这个app的原因也很简单,每次用计算器,ios自带的计算器按钮点击有个半秒的动画,非常烦,app store上的一个简单功能的计算器,不是收费就是带广告,然后不断弹窗让你好评。
所以还不如直接写一个给自己用,当作练手顺便学习ios开发,刚好去年还买了一份苹果开发者账户,一年99刀,不用白不用。
那么如何在一周年0基础到上架呢?简单来说就两方面:
学会看文档和使用Google,基本足以,轻量级的app开发,都不需要买针对性书籍,如果想深入研究底层,可以考虑买书。
语言选择
直接使用 swift, 我是直接使用 swiftui进行开发,之前的swift是0基础,这个项目总共代码差不多200行,打包后的文件只有370k,所以不太清楚一些50Mb的计算器里面塞了什么东西。
也不要用 react native 和 flutter 这些现在热门的所谓一站式解决方案的框架,代码丑陋,学习曲线长,臃肿,而且早晚会被淘汰取代掉。今天就到这,有空了在写博文分享app开发相关的信息。下面附上几张app的截图。



